The Ultrasonic Level Transmitter is designed to measure the level of all types of liquids using ultrasonic sound waves. The transducer emits ultrasonic pulses toward the liquid surface; the reflected waves are received back, and the electronics compute the distance based on time of flight. The transmitter generates a proportional 4–20 mA signal suitable for controllers or monitoring devices.

It features easy installation, a compact design, an integral 4-digit display, and simple calibration through built-in keys. With a measuring range of up to 10 meters, it provides reliable and accurate performance for industrial applications.

Construction & Working

The system consists of an ultrasonic transducer integrated with microcontroller-based electronics housed in a durable enclosure. The transducer emits ultrasonic pulses toward the service medium; the returning echoes are sensed by the electronics, which convert them into a 4–20 mA output for monitoring and control.

Technical Specifications

Level Transmitter Type Ultrasonic Level Transmitter
Accuracy ±1 mm
Beam Angle 12°
Measuring Range 0.25 m to 20 m
Communication MODBUS / HART
Signal Output 4–20 mA or RS-485
Operation Display LCD / 4 Buttons
Enclosure Aluminium Alloy – Weatherproof / Flameproof
Process Temperature -20°C to 60°C
Process Pressure Up to 3 Bar
Cable Entry M20×1.5 or ½” NPT
Recommended Cable AWG 18 or 0.75 mm²
Protection Class IP66
Process Connection Threaded / Flanged
